Breaking Down the Features of Jacob Grey Firearms 5.56 NATO Complete Upper Assembly
Specifications
The Jacob Grey Firearms 5.56 NATO Complete Upper Assembly is chambered in 5.56x45mm NATO, offering a readily available and versatile cartridge. The 7.5-inch barrel features a 1/7 twist rate, ideal for stabilizing a wide range of bullet weights.
This upper has a carbine-length gas system for reliable cycling. It includes a 7-inch, 7-sided M-LOK handguard for accessory attachment. The upper receiver is crafted from durable 7075 T6 aluminum, known for its strength and lightweight properties.
Performance & Functionality
The Jacob Grey Firearms 5.56 NATO Complete Upper Assembly delivers impressive accuracy for its short barrel length. I was able to consistently achieve 2-3 MOA groups at 50 yards with quality ammunition.
The upper is incredibly reliable, cycling both brass and steel-cased ammunition without issue. The included Jacob Grey ambidextrous charging handle and F/A rated BCG add significant value.
